Set directly across from the shore of Loch Ryan, and boasting uninterrupted views, this licensed guest house is 500 metres from Cairnryan ferry terminal and 5 minutes from Stranraer terminal.
Guests can sit in the garden, or relax in the lounge by the fire, with a drink, whilst watching the ferries go by. All rooms are en suite and non-smoking, with plenty of features to ensure your comfort.
There is off-road parking for 10 cars. Originally the Manse, the family-run, licensed Cairnryan House was built in 1894 and still retains many of its original features.
Rooms are furnished to a high standard and most have views over Loch Ryan. During the summer guests can sit out in the garden with a drink, or inside by a fire on cooler occasions.

Directions.
From the Port of Cairnryan turn left out of the Port entrance and head north on the A77 for approximately 500 metres (600 yards) and you'll see our sign on the right. For ferry foot passengers we are less than a five minute walk from the terminal.
From the Port of Stranraer turn left out of the Port and travel north along the A77 for approximately 6 minutes (5 miles)
From the north, Ayr/Glasgow you'll be travelling south on the A77, on entering Cairnryan, pass the lighthouse on your right, travel through the village and you'll see our sign on the left. If you reach the Cairnryan port entrance you've gone too far.
From England shortly after you pass through the village of Castle Kennedy, the last village before Stranraer, turn right on to the A751 signposted Ayr and Cairnryan. At the end of this road, turn right onto the A77. Having passed the Cairnryan Ferry Terminal you'll see our property 500 metres further along on the right.
